Is Glacial Acetic Acid Harmful?


Glacial acetic acid, chemically represented as CH₃COOH, is a concentrated form of acetic acid, usually appearing in a purer and more potent state than that found in household vinegar. With a boiling point of 118.1 °C and a melting point of 16.6 °C, glacial acetic acid is a colorless, hygroscopic liquid that is used in various industrial and laboratory applications. It plays a crucial role in the production of a myriad of chemicals, including plastics, synthetic fibers, food preservatives, and even in the pharmaceutical industry. However, despite its widespread use, the potential health risks associated with glacial acetic acid should not be underestimated.


Health Risks


Glacial acetic acid is highly corrosive and can cause significant damage upon contact with skin, eyes, or mucous membranes. Direct exposure can lead to severe chemical burns. Symptoms of skin exposure may include redness, pain, and blistering, while contact with the eyes can cause serious irritation or even permanent vision loss if not treated promptly. Inhalation of vapors can lead to respiratory distress, throat irritation, coughing, and in severe cases, pulmonary edema.


Given these potential hazards, it's imperative that individuals handling glacial acetic acid take the necessary precautions, which typically include wearing appropriate personal protective equipment (PPE) such as gloves, goggles, and respiratory protection. Additionally, working in a well-ventilated area or using fume hoods can significantly reduce health risks.


Environmental Concerns


Beyond the immediate health risks to human beings, glacial acetic acid also poses environmental hazards. When released into the environment, it can lower the pH of soil and water bodies, potentially leading to detrimental effects on aquatic life. Acidification can harm fish and other organisms, disrupting ecosystems and leading to biodiversity loss.

Moreover, glacial acetic acid is classified as a volatile organic compound (VOC). When released into the atmosphere, it can contribute to air pollution, forming ground-level ozone which poses further health risks to humans and animals. In areas with high industrial activity, the management of waste streams containing glacial acetic acid is critical to minimize its environmental impact.


Safety Measures


To mitigate the risks associated with glacial acetic acid, safety measures must be a priority in both industrial and laboratory settings. Comprehensive training on handling hazardous materials is essential for employees who work with this chemical. Proper labeling of containers and effective communication about the dangers of glacial acetic acid can further enhance safety.


Storage is another crucial consideration. Glacial acetic acid should be stored in a cool, dry place away from incompatible substances, such as strong oxidizers or bases, which could lead to dangerous reactions. Utilizing robust, corrosion-resistant containers can also minimize the risk of leaks or spills.
